II. Substrate Science: Matching Base Materials to Optimal Plating Solutions

The foundation of any successful plating project lies in synergy. Specifically, the base material properties must match the chosen coating. For a professional buyer, understanding this reaction is essential. Consequently, it prevents issues like delamination or galvanic corrosion during metal manufacturing.

In many industrial applications, carbon steel is favored for its strength. However, a carbon steel enclosure requires robust protection to prevent rapid oxidation. This is where specialized zinc-nickel plating or galvanized steel enclosure options become vital. Therefore, YISHANG analyzes the raw material meticulously to determine the best bonding chemistry.

For instance, when working with aluminum enclosures, we utilize a zincate immersion process. This ensures that subsequent nickel or chrome layers adhere perfectly. In contrast, stainless steel is naturally resistant but not immune to harsh chemicals. In marine applications, it may still require electropolishing to enhance its chromium oxide layer.

1. Electroplating: The Workhorse of Mass Production

Electroplating is the most common method for achieving improved conductivity. It is highly effective for mass production. By using an electric current, we deposit metal ions onto the part with extreme precision. Specifically, this is the ideal solution for high-volume orders of push button enclosures.

The key advantage is the ability to control thickness to within a few microns. Consequently, this allows for tight dimensional tolerances in CNC machined parts. For wholesale orders, this precision ensures that assembly goes smoothly without the need for manual adjustment.

2. Electroless Plating: Uniformity for Complex Geometries

Traditional electroplating may result in uneven coverage on intricate parts. In contrast, electroless plating provides a perfectly even layer regardless of shape. This is crucial for control station enclosures and medical valves. As a result, every internal cavity receives the same level of protection.

At YISHANG, we recommend electroless nickel for parts requiring extreme hardness. It follows ISO 4527 guidelines. Therefore, it provides a non-porous barrier that is easier to clean and maintain than standard coatings.

1. Strategic Protection: Sacrificial vs. Barrier Methods

Corrosion protection typically falls into two categories. These are sacrificial and barrier methods. Sacrificial coatings, like zinc plating on a galvanized steel enclosure, act as a “bodyguard.” Specifically, the zinc corrodes first to protect the steel underneath.

Even if the surface is scratched during quality control, the structural integrity remains intact. This is the gold standard for outdoor solar enclosures. Furthermore, our processes meet the highest ASTM B117 salt spray testing standards.

2. Preventing Structural Integrity Risks

In environments where chemical exposure is high, a barrier strategy is more appropriate. These coatings create a non-reactive seal. To further enhance this, we often apply a post-plating sealer. Consequently, this increases the durability aesthetics of the final products.

Another critical factor is the management of Hydrogen Embrittlement. This “silent killer” can cause high-strength steel to snap under load. Therefore, YISHANG includes dedicated baking ovens in our manufacturing line. We stress-relieve parts immediately after plating to ensure total safety.

VI. Industry-Specific Standards: A Global Reference Guide

To help capture the “Featured Snippet” in Google search, we provide this consolidated lookup table. It covers international standards across various industrial applications.

Enclosure TypeStandard EnvironmentRecommended PlatingCompliance Standard
NEMA Junction BoxOutdoor/CoastalZinc-Nickel AlloyASTM B841 / ISO 19598
Electrical Meter BoxUrban/StandardZinc + Clear PassivationASTM B633
Medical Control StationSterile/CleanroomHigh-Phos Electroless NickelMIL-C-26074 / ISO 4527
EV Battery EnclosureHigh Thermal/ElectricTin or Silver over CopperASTM B545 / B700
Solar Energy StorageExtreme UV/HumidityGalvanized + Powder CoatASTM A123 / ISO 1461

1. Understanding Micron Thickness (µm)

The thickness of a plating layer is measured in microns. For indoor applications, 5–8 µm is typically sufficient. However, for a marine environment, the spec may rise to 25–40 µm. Specifically, we provide guidance to ensure the plating is thick enough for protection but maintains dimensional accuracy for assembly.

Q: How do you handle dimensional changes on high-tolerance CNC parts after plating? A: We account for thickness during the initial machining phase. Specifically, our engineering team calculates “pre-plating” dimensions. Consequently, the part fits perfectly into its final assembly.

Q: What is the most cost-effective plating for outdoor carbon steel enclosure products? A: Typically, heavy zinc plating with a topcoat provides the best balance. It is cost-effective and offers long-term protection. Therefore, we recommend this for large manufacturing processes.
